What's the skinny on the Steam version of EQ? It seems to be three expansions behind, with no way to buy Shattering of Ro? by volstedgridban in everquest

[–]Mercadius 1 point2 points  (0 children)

.....my 25-year-old characters is now tied to my currently-inactive EQ sub on Steam. If I want to access those characters (and I do), I gotta go through Steam

Umm, no you don't. (which is what Mcaso stated, and is he is correct).

Downloading the stand-alone client, logging in with the same e-mail and password will still get you access to the characters on that account (which has nothing to do with Steam). So, no, your original account is not "tied to steam".

Teek duo spots by Kunshada in everquest

[–]Mercadius 0 points1 point  (0 children)

The Mauvin hallway in Plane of Justice. It has 12 mobs in 6-pairs in the room itself, plus more in the side rooms. Mob level is 49-51 and respawn time is ~9 minutes.

Nothing amazing lootwise, but does include the 3 diamond variants and peridots.

Perfect for duo/trio. I go there all the time.

How would one go about getting back into EQ? by Charrbard in everquest

[–]Mercadius 1 point2 points  (0 children)

5700 loyalty points. Not sure what to do with them. Not interested in cosmetics. But convenience stuff?

There is a loyalty vendor in POK that you can use to buy all sorts of stuff. The main ones to highlight are additional character slots (3 max) and 16 slot 100% WR bags.
